Arch Morton
Archibald Morton was the second Chemistro and discovered the power of Alchemy gun while in prison. There he beat another inmate named Curtis Carr, whom was the first Chemistro and was arrested after a battle with Luke Cage, Power Man. Arch forced Curtis to tell him how to build the alchemy gun. Finally, Curtis gave in and told him his secret. When Arch came out of prison, he immediately started building the weapon. However, he wasn't careful and Curtis had left out some of the details. The gun exploded and chemical properties of the gun spilled all over him. This freak accident made it that now, Arch was able to transform matter without his gun, merely with his mind and hands, making him a formidable foe. Luke Cage however, noticing the similarities between Arch and Curtis, called upon the help of Curtis Carr. Carr, who had fell into a depression after he was let out of prison, realized that it was his duty to stop Arch. Carr made the Nullifier to cancel out Arch's powers. So thanks to Carr's brilliance, Cage defeated and de-powered the second Chemistro.

Powers and Abilities
Chemistro's power lies in his Alchemy gun, which allow him to rearrange the properties of one material, and turn it in to something else. for instance he can turn the ground into quicksand, a hallway into a sheet of ice.
Calvin Carr obtained an alchemy gun, which could disintegrate almost anything into a gray paste. It needed battery power and a constant supply of chemicals, though one full pack will be enough to disentegrate entire buildings. The chemical is ineffective against adamantium, vibranium, and the metal alloy in Captain America's shield. The alchemy gun contains complex computer programming to develop the disintegrating paste, and does so automatically. As a result, a simple observation of the gun will not suffice in an attempt to replicate its power.
A battle injury caused Carr to disintegrate his own leg, but he eventually obtained a high-tech prosthetic that worked like his own leg, but was stronger yet clumsier. Carr originally was rather inept in combat, but has since developed formidable fighting skills, as demonstrated in his battles with the New Avengers.
Archibald Morton has all the powers of Carr, but is able to generate them naturally. He is also immune to the pastes effects.
